Norwegian co-op pauses use of Bovaer with suppliers

It follows claims from Danish farmers that using the methane-reducing supplement has caused adverse side-effects on their herds

Suppliers of the Norwegian co-op Norsk Melkeråvare have been asked to pause the use of Bovaer.

The co-op have asked its suppliers to pause the use of Bovaer, the methane-reducing supplement for ruminants on farms, pending the conclusion of the Danish investigation.
